  • Abstract
    An iterative implementation of eigenspace-based beamforming is introduced. An approximate expression of signal subspace projection is first derived, and then the eigenspace-based beamformer is innovatively implemented with a two-stage beamforming scheme. The proposed method is capable of avoiding the source number estimation or subspace projection operation, which are indispensable for existing solutions. Hence, it can be fast and conveniently applied in programming. The effectiveness of the proposed technique is demonstrated by simulations.
